I'm always amazed at what arcade bootleggers do. Take a bootleg Pengo pcb, do a rom socket mod to make 24 pin sockets into 28 pin, add a daughter board with a billion flying wires that intercepts the tile generator to add horizontal scrolling and voila Pac man Jr.

Toaplan Outzone repair. Looks like a bad sprite buffer ram. Piggy backing did nothing. The ram @ 11L data lines were floating. Checking other pins showed /WE floating also. Output from 20M AND gate was OK but was only getting to some ICs. Added wire to fix bad track.

Original IREM Moon Patrol had a glitch on the middle scroll layer.Changed 2 74ls283@4f&4h which improved it.Touching pin 1 of 4h made the glitch change.C68 is missing from Irem boards & manually added by Williams.Probably due to diffrnt 2732a timing. It should be across 1 and 14

IREM used 'security by obscurity' on Moon Patrol except the Dremel erased the wrong text. A 74ls275 Wallace Tree multiplier which unfortunately had the same IO pins as a 512x4 bprom making duplicating the function easy for bootleggers. http:/en.wikipedia.org/Wallace_tree
